Obituary for Daphne LaVerle Parker (Langston)

LaVerle Langston Parker was born March 17, 1931 in Rusk, Texas and passed away peacefully August 6, 2018 in Baytown, Texas surrounded by her loving family.

She lived in Crosby, Texas with her husband and children since 1959 and retired from the South Texas District Office of the Assemblies of God Churches, after working there for more than twenty years.



LaVerle was a wonderful and loving Christian lady that loved the Lord as the head of her life. She was a lifelong member of the Assembly of God church and a recent member of Lakeway Baptist Church. LaVerle and her family loved gospel music and were a part of many singing groups as a family, having beautiful voices from the adults down to the grandchildren. She enjoyed collecting dolls, antique glass, fashion and beautiful flowers. LaVerle was a very happy person with a great sense of humor and loved so much to have family gatherings that she affectionately called "Parties".



LaVerle is preceded in death by her husband of sixty-five years, Marlin “Sonny” Parker, her brother, Rayford Langston and her sister, Janice Hill. She is survived by her daughters, Rhonda Nelson and Terry Barnett, grandchildren, Rachel Martine and husband Kevin Martine, Michael Nelson, Kelly Barnett and Stephanie Barnett, one great-grandchild, Daisy Martine, her sister, June Marks, sister-in-law, Stella Langston, and many nieces and nephews.
